T3:- Triiodothyronine (T3) is a thyroid hormone. It plays an important role in the bodys control of metabolism (the many processes that control the rate of activity in cells and tissues). A laboratory test can be done to measure the amount of T3 in your blood. T4:- A T4 test is used to check how well your thyroid is working. Its also used to help diagnose and monitor thyroid disease and conditions that may affect your thyroid, including: Hypothyroidism, or underactive thyroid, which is when your thyroid gland doesnt make enough thyroid hormone to meet your bodys needs. Thyroid-Stimulating Hormone (TSH):-Thyroid-stimulating hormone, also known as TSH, is a glycoprotein hormone produced by the anterior pituitary. It is the primary stimulus for thyroid hormone production by the thyroid gland. It also exerts growth effects on thyroid follicular cells leading to enlargement of the thyroid.
